Q. Relationship between Mind and Brain?
In modern times, before the 20th century, the most popular interpretation of the mind-brain relationship was some version of dualism. It claims that mind is essentially non-physical. The brain is the place where this nonphysical reality interacts with physical reality. The reason why you cannot "see" the mind when you inspect the brain is that the methods of inspection are adapted to the observation of material phenomena, and not to the observation of immaterial phenomena like e.g. thoughts. So what you can inspect using the methods of the natural sciences, is at most the correlates of consciousness, not the conscious itself.
In the 20th century, a series of materialist, or physicalist, alternatives to dualism have been developed. The main positions are (philosophical) behaviourism, the identity theory, functionalism and eliminativism.
